The expression you mentioned, 3x+1, represents a mathematical equation. To solve this equation, we need more information.
If you want to find the value of x that makes the equation true, we need an equation to set equal to 3x+1.
For example, if we have the equation 3x+1=7, we can solve it as follows:
1. Subtract 1 from both sides of the equation:
3x + 1 - 1 = 7 - 1
3x = 6
2. Divide both sides of the equation by 3:
(3x)/3 = 6/3
x = 2
So in this case, the value of x that satisfies the equation 3x+1=7 is x=2.
